Mom's Chicken Salad

16 oz Small Shells
4 Cans of Chunk Chicken or
    (2-3 cooked, cooled, chopped boneless skinless chicken breasts)
1 Celery stalk finely chopped
1 small Onion finely chopped
5 hard boiled Eggs chopped
1 C. finely grated Cheddar Cheese
4 tbs. Ketchup
2 tsp. Mustard
2 tbs. Sugar
4 tsp. Milk
3 tbs. Mayonaise
1 tsp. Garlic Powder
1 tsp. Onion Powder
1 tbs. Poultry Seasoning

Cook pasta, drain and rinse.
Mix all other ingredients together in a very large bowl.
Fold in pasta.
Top with pepper and more shredded cheese if desired.
Serve warm or chilled.

Notes:
My in-laws don't add the celery, onion or eggs. 
You can use other types of pasta but make sure it has ridges or something to hold the sauce.
If it's too dry (especially after sitting overnight) you can add either more milk or mayo.
